Transaction 57d0af791d50717aa754990b2b36524b2147a45fadac081000868ee252d45687
1 Input
2 Outputs
- 57d0af791d50717aa754990b2b36524b2147a45fadac081000868ee252d45687:0
- 57d0af791d50717aa754990b2b36524b2147a45fadac081000868ee252d45687:1
value 1061000
address 1KTZM88cgpux3y4iXLkFkLjEJp7jhRiQEc
value 1001240126
address 3NRbeX3vD5VaVE4TDU9ivCDsEf7NPPte6J